    India AI in Computer Vision Market Summary

    The India AI in Computer Vision market is projected to experience substantial growth from 739.7 USD Million in 2024 to 3850 USD Million by 2035.

    Key Market Trends & Highlights

    India AI in Computer Vision Key Trends and Highlights

    • The market is expected to grow at a compound annual growth rate (CAGR) of 16.18% from 2025 to 2035.
    • By 2035, the market valuation is anticipated to reach 3850 USD Million, indicating a robust expansion.
    • In 2024, the market is valued at 739.7 USD Million, reflecting the current investment landscape in AI technologies.
    • Growing adoption of AI in various sectors due to increasing demand for automation is a major market driver.

    Market Size & Forecast

    2024 Market Size 739.7 (USD Million)
    2035 Market Size 3850 (USD Million)
    CAGR (2025-2035) 16.18%

    India AI in Computer Vision Market Trends

    The India AI-in-computer-vision market is gaining strong momentum, fueled by growing technology spending and wider use across a range of industries. National initiatives such as the AI Strategy and the Digital India program seek to upgrade infrastructure and spark innovation, acting as a major catalyst for growth. These policies urge sectors, including healthcare, retail, farming, and automotive, to embed AI tools, yielding noticeable gains in efficiency and productivity. As a result, firms now see vast opportunities in computer-vision applications such as facial recognition, self-driving cars, and factory quality checks.

    Indian technology start-ups are eagerly seizing this momentum, crafting home-grown products that address the unique demands of the local market. At the same time, interest in applying artificial intelligence to smart-city initiatives is swelling, creating a significant appetite for computer-vision tools that manage traffic, monitor public spaces, and enhance safety. 

    This enthusiasm is mirrored in universities and research centers across the country, where teams are ramping up development and yielding fresh algorithms, and machine-learning models fine-tuned for visual tasks. Increasingly, scholars and corporate engineers are working side by side, sharing insights that bridge theory and real-world applications.

    AI in Computer Vision Market Application Insights

    AI in Computer Vision Market Application Insights

    The India AI in Computer Vision Market, with significant potential, is largely categorized by its diverse applications across various sectors. The healthcare segment stands out due to the increasing adoption of AI technologies for diagnostic imaging, patient monitoring, and predictive analytics, allowing for efficiencies in clinical workflows and better patient outcomes. As India's healthcare infrastructure expands, the application of AI in medical imaging and robotics presents opportunities for innovations that can handle the growing patient base effectively. In the automotive sector, AI in computer vision facilitates advancements like autonomous driving technology, enhanced safety features, and vehicle surveillance systems. 

    This is crucial in a rapidly urbanizing India where traffic management and road safety are becoming pressing issues. The government initiatives aimed at promoting smart transportation solutions are further fueling this trend, making automotive applications not only significant but increasing in sophistication.The retail sector experiences transformative changes through AI-driven visual analytics, enabling personalized shopping experiences, inventory management, and fraud detection.

    As e-commerce continues to thrive in India, the integration of computer vision can optimize customer interactions and streamline operational processes, thus shaping a new retail landscape that caters to evolving consumer behavior.In manufacturing, AI applications improve quality control through real-time monitoring and predictive maintenance, which contribute to increased efficiency and reduced downtime. 

    The 'Make in India' initiative by the government encourages this transformation as manufacturers seek to leverage technology for competitive advantage. Smart factories and automation represent a growing trend that can redefine operational benchmarks.Lastly, the security applications of AI in computer vision hold significant importance, particularly in enhancing surveillance and threat detection capabilities. As urbanization rises, the need for robust security measures has escalated, allowing for the implementation of AI-driven systems that ensure safety in public and private domains. Such applications reflect the broader concerns of safety and security in an increasingly complex environment.

    Industry Developments

    In March 2023, Fractal Analytics expanded its capabilities in computer vision, aligning with trends promoting innovation in business processes. Sigtuple reported advancements in AI for healthcare diagnostics in January 2023, showcasing how computer vision is revolutionizing patient care. 

    In August 2023, Niramai made strides in early cancer detection technologies, incorporating AI to enhance screening processes. Regarding mergers and acquisitions, in April 2023, Wipro announced a strategic partnership to leverage AI technologies with a focus on computer vision applications, further reinforcing its market position. 

    Tata Consultancy Services has also been expanding its service portfolio in recent months by acquiring several smaller firms focusing on AI technologies, including computer vision capabilities. India's investment in AI startups has surged, with the sector's valuation projected to grow, indicating a robust future for AI in Computer Vision, with the government's push for digital transformation catalyzing this growth.

    FAQs

    What is the expected market size of the India AI in Computer Vision Market in 2024?

    In 2024, the India AI in Computer Vision Market is expected to be valued at 739.72 USD million.

    What is the projected market value for the India AI in Computer Vision Market in 2035?

    By 2035, the market is projected to reach a value of 3850.0 USD million.

    What is the expected compound annual growth rate (CAGR) for the India AI in Computer Vision Market from 2025 to 2035?

    The anticipated CAGR for the market from 2025 to 2035 is 16.179%.

    Which application segment has the largest market value in 2024 for the India AI in Computer Vision Market?

    The Healthcare application segment leads with a market value of 180.0 USD million in 2024.

    What is the market value for the Automotive application segment in 2024?

    The Automotive application segment is valued at 150.0 USD million in 2024.

    How much is the Security application segment expected to be valued in 2035?

    The Security application segment is expected to reach a value of 950.0 USD million by 2035.

    Who are the key players in the India AI in Computer Vision Market?

    Major players in the market include Ganit, NVIDIA, Qualcomm, Happiest Minds, and others.

    What is the market value of the Retail application segment in 2035?

    The Retail application segment is projected to be valued at 650.0 USD million in 2035.

    What market value does the Manufacturing application segment hold in 2024?

    In 2024, the Manufacturing application segment is valued at 120.0 USD million.

    What challenges does the India AI in Computer Vision Market face amidst current market trends?

    Challenges include rapid technological advancements and the need for continuous innovation in applications.
